package org.neo4j.storageengine.api;
import java.util.function.IntSupplier;
import java.util.function.ToIntFunction;
import org.neo4j.collection.primitive.PrimitiveIntIterator;
import org.neo4j.cursor.Cursor;
import org.neo4j.kernel.impl.api.store.RelationshipIterator;
/**
* Represents a single node from a cursor.
*/
public interface NodeItem
extends EntityItem
{
/**
* Convenience function for extracting a label id from a {@link LabelItem}.
*/
ToIntFunction GET_LABEL = IntSupplier::getAsInt;
/**
* Convenience function for extracting a relationship type id from a {@link IntSupplier}.
*/
ToIntFunction GET_RELATIONSHIP_TYPE = IntSupplier::getAsInt;
/**
* @return label cursor for current node
* @throws IllegalStateException if no current node is selected
*/
Cursor labels();
/**
* @param labelId for specific label to find
* @return label cursor for current node
* @throws IllegalStateException if no current node is selected
*/
Cursor label( int labelId );
/**
* @return relationship cursor for current node
* @throws IllegalStateException if no current node is selected
*/
Cursor relationships( Direction direction, int... typeIds );
/**
* @return relationship cursor for current node
* @throws IllegalStateException if no current node is selected
*/
Cursor relationships( Direction direction );
/**
* @return relationship types, wrapped in {@link IntSupplier} instances for relationships attached to this node.
* @throws IllegalStateException if no current node is selected
*/
Cursor relationshipTypes();
/**
* Returns degree, e.g. number of relationships for this node.
*
* @param direction {@link Direction} filter when counting relationships, e.g. only
* {@link Direction#OUTGOING outgoing} or {@link Direction#INCOMING incoming}.
* @return degree of relationships in the given direction.
*/
int degree( Direction direction );
/**
* Returns degree, e.g. number of relationships for this node.
*
* @param direction {@link Direction} filter on when counting relationships, e.g. only
* {@link Direction#OUTGOING outgoing} or {@link Direction#INCOMING incoming}.
* @param typeId relationship type id to filter when counting relationships.
* @return degree of relationships in the given direction and relationship type.
*/
int degree( Direction direction, int typeId );
/**
* @return whether or not this node has been marked as being dense, i.e. exceeding a certain threshold
* of number of relationships.
*/
boolean isDense();
/**
* @return {@link Cursor} over all {@link DegreeItem}, i.e. all combinations of {@link Direction} and
* relationship type ids for this node.
*/
Cursor degrees();
/**
* @param labelId label token id to check.
* @return whether or not this node has the given label.
*/
boolean hasLabel( int labelId );
/**
* @return label ids attached to this node.
*/
PrimitiveIntIterator getLabels();
/**
* @param direction {@link Direction} to filter on.
* @param typeIds relationship type ids to filter on.
* @return relationship ids for the given direction and relationship types.
*/
RelationshipIterator getRelationships( Direction direction, int[] typeIds );
/**
* @param direction {@link Direction} to filter on.
* @return relationship ids for the given direction.
*/
RelationshipIterator getRelationships( Direction direction );
/**
* @return relationship type ids for all relationships attached to this node.
*/
PrimitiveIntIterator getRelationshipTypes();
}
